College Football

College football has been full of shockers and upsets this season, and Saturday night’s game between Oklahoma and Baylor was no exception. The 5th ranked Sooners were expected to win on the road and then look forward to their bout with rival and fellow one loss school Oklahoma State next week. However, that message wasn’t received as well with the 22nd ranked Baylor Bears. Baylor, who prior to this game was 0-20 against Oklahoma all-time, challenged the Sooners’ every possession and countered all scores against them with touchdowns of their own.

College Football

By Tresa Tudrick

As the NFL passes the halfway point of its season, college football is in the final home stretch. Some of the top conferences are still wide open, and with three weeks to go before bowl games are announced, teams are leaving their 'all out' on the field. The number one ranked LSU Tigers are undefeated and seem like the only lock to make it to a BCS bowl. Oklahoma State follows closely behind, and a win over the Oklahoma Sooners in two weeks could pit them against LSU for the title. However, one-loss teams Oklahoma, Alabama, Stanford, and Oregon as well as talented Wisconsin, Georgia and Clemson teams have legitimate BCS hopes.
In a season that features a large amount of future NFL studs, it is everyone's goal to have their players go out on top before they take the next step into the pros. However the competition is fierce, and a loss at this point in the season all but destroys a team's chances to play in a significant bowl game. To say the least, the final month of this intense regular season will only get better after every snap.

11 in '11

By Tresa Tudrick

With only five days to go in the season, the St. Louis Cardinals were behind the Atlanta Braves in the National League Wild Card Standings by 3 games. On the last game of the season, the Cardinals comfortably won and, in what nobody could have predicted, the Braves blew their lead, which was at one point a 9.5 game difference, propelling the Cardinals into the playoffs. They were a feel-good story that wasn’t supposed to continue, but by baseball’s wild and unpredictable logic, they made a championship run only fitting for the most prestigious parts of the history books.

Sports News: The NBA Lockout

The NBA lockout, which has been in effect since July 2011 has already cancelled two weeks of games in the basketball season. Both coaches and players are having a difficult time compromising about the heavily debated issue. This Tuesday, there is a scheduled conference meeting between the players and coaching staff. Players, such as Kevin Durant (OKC), are participating in exhibition games to keep in shape. In regards to past meetings, they have been running slowly, with little progress being made.
